**Runbook: Retention Sweeper (Corvetta)**

The sweeper runs nightly at 02:00 and deletes records past their retention class. As a contractor, you won't trigger it manually — your job is to verify the morning summary. A healthy run reports zero "orphaned lease" warnings and a delete count under 2 million. If either threshold is breached, pause the sweeper via its admin flag and file a ticket; do not re-run it. Deletions are irreversible after the 24-hour grace window. Thresholds, flags, and escalation contacts are maintained on this page:

dashboard of hahop-bagep = https://confluence.lumiclabs.internal/display/projects/projects/pages

Subject: Cut-over complete — Pipefinch log compaction

Hi Maren,

Cut-over finished 03:40 local. Pipefinch queue brokers now run time-based log compaction instead of size-based. No consumer lag observed; replay window verified at 72 hours. One broker needed a manual restart after a stuck compaction thread — logged as a known issue. Old segments will be purged Friday. No rollback planned. Final applied settings for the broker fleet follow, for your release record.

deployment values, yagef-yawip:
ELIOX_PIN=5303
ELIOX_METRICS_HOST=metrics.eliox.paliqworks.corp
ELIOX_LOG_LEVEL=error
ELIOX_TENANT=praiel

### Item 14 — Payroll export format change

Verify that the migration of the Hartwell Payroll Suite export from fixed-width to signed CSV was completed with dual-run validation for two full pay cycles. Confirm checksums were compared against the legacy output, that downstream consumers at the Brindlemoor processing team acknowledged the schema change in writing, and that the old format was disabled only after sign-off. The accountable owner for this change is recorded below.

signatory, yahog-badug: Quenix Ulaael

Ticket: Config drift found during FD leak hunt on Quillbarrow ingest workers. While chasing the leaked file descriptors, I noticed the descriptor ceiling and socket-reuse flags differ between the two prod hosts, which explains why only one box hits the limit. The leak itself is in the retry path that reopens spool files without closing the old handle; fix is in review. To reproduce the drift, compare against the canonical values, which are as follows.

settings of bajop-badug:
holath:
  pin: 1590
  metrics_host: metrics.holath.qorvelsys.internal
  tenant: sorix
  seal: seal_ecae8588